Reliability-Based Determination of the Water–Cement Ratio for Concrete Mix Design — Data and Code

A fundamental KPI in RC structural design is the concrete characteristic compressive strength fck, defined as the 5% lower fractile of the strength distribution and constituting a probabilistic material parameter within structural reliability frameworks. However, conventional mix design procedures used to achieve a prescribed fck remain largely deterministic and rely on empirical safety margins rather than explicit uncertainty propagation.Unlike data-driven approaches focused on predictive accuracy, the methodology proposed here is explicitly design-oriented and reliability-based. It provides a transparent link between production variability, statistical confidence, and material efficiency, enabling a rational transition from empirical to performance-based mix design.This study reformulates concrete mix design as a one-dimensional reliability problem driven by bounded physical uncertainty. The primary source of aleatory variability is identified as aggregate moisture content, modeled as a bounded random variable. The effective water/cement ratio is expressed as an affine transformation of aggregate moisture, and compressive strength is derived analytically through the exponential form of Abrams’ law.Calibration of the Abrams parameters is performed using publicly available experimental datasets, confirming that deterministic strength models explain only part of the observed variability. Assuming a Beta distribution for aggregate moisture, a closed-form expression for the characteristicstrength is obtained without resorting to Monte Carlo simulation.The formulation defines an explicit reliability-based design operator mapping structural strength requirements into the controllable production variable the added water content. Sensitivity analyses quantify the influence of process control quality and model parameters, while the framework is shown to be equivalent to an exact one-dimensional First-Order Reliability Method (FORM) solution.The proposed approach establishes a transparent bridge between production variability, material reliability, structural safety calibration, and sustainability-oriented optimization.
